The hypergate 45mm is a little smaller than the 38mm wg but flows so much more. The reason is I will be able to run a lighter spring, like a 7lb spring and not have to worry about boost creep when I am setting up the BBG. Now if the manifold is is built well then you will be fine with a 38mm WG as tial makes some good stuff.
A good example are the guys who run the full-race mani's that come with a good size turbo (t3/t4, 60-1, etc) that the 44mm WG can control but when they start going bigger some opt for the 60mm WG so it will open up faster and prevent creep on the top end.
